Bridges to lead Property Department

First National Bank Alaska’s Board of Directors recently hired Mike Bridges as the bank’s new Property Manager.

Bridges has spent the last 35 years in the United States National Guard, retiring as a brigadier general. He earned numerous service awards during his military career, including the Army Bronze Star Medal and the Alaska Legion of Merit.

“I had the privilege to serve with and lead thousands of military and civilian teammates in roles and missions across Alaska, our country and overseas,” Bridges said. “Now, I’ve joined another great team, and am eager to assist our local banking experts.”

Bridges’ primary tasks will focus on leadership of the Property Department team which oversees statewide bank facilities maintenance, renovations, equipment and services. His leadership extends to relationship management of the broad array of vendor partners who keep the bank’s office buildings and branch locations in good order.

With more than 30 properties in both urban and rural areas, the challenges of property ownership will engage Bridges’ statewide facility background gained through his prior experience.

“I bring a personal and professional tool kit that will help the bank achieve its goals of providing convenience, service and value to its customers,” Bridges said.
